- ISBN13 9781899163816
- Publish Date 27 January 2006
- Publish Status Transferred
- Out of Print 14 July 2016
- Publish Country GB
- Publisher Quiller Publishing Ltd
- Imprint Quiller Press
- Format Paperback
- Pages 320
- Language English
Bookhype may earn a small commission from qualifying purchases. Full disclosure.